CDN安全如何检测恶意软件的传播

弱密码弱密码 in 问答 2024-09-16 14:41:11

CDN安全通过多层检测机制监测恶意软件的传播。采用流量分析工具识别异常流量模式,并利用人工智能算法识别潜在威胁。集成防火墙和入侵检测系统,实时拦截可疑请求。定期更新威胁数据库,确保快速识别新型恶意软件,借助用户反馈不断优化安全策略,确保内容传输环境的安全。

内容分发网络(CDN)在提高网站访问速度和用户体验方面发挥了重要作用,随着 CDN 的普及,网络攻击的方式也变得更加复杂和多样化,尤其是恶意软件的传播问题日益严重。CDN 的安全性显得尤为重要。如何有效检测和防止恶意软件在 CDN 中的传播,是网络安全领域亟待解决的问题。

CDN-01

1. CDN 的基本概念

CDN,即内容分发网络,通过在不同地理位置部署多个服务器,将用户的请求动态路由至最近的节点,以减少延迟并提高访问速度。CDN 不仅可以加速静态和动态内容的传输,同时还提供了负载均衡和冗余功能,提高了网站的可用性。正是由于这种广泛的分布性,CDN 成为了攻击者进行恶意软件传播的潜在载体。

2. 恶意软件的种类及其传播方式

恶意软件通常包括病毒、蠕虫、木马、 ransomware(勒索软件)等。恶意软件的传播方式多种多样,主要包括:

  • 网络钓鱼:攻击者通过伪装的邮件或网站诱骗用户下载恶意软件。
  • 漏洞攻击:通过利用软件系统中的安全漏洞,感染目标设备。
  • 恶意代码插入:攻击者可以通过在合法网站中插入恶意代码,将恶意软件传播给访问这些网站的用户。
  • 文件共享:通过在线存储和共享平台传播恶意文件。

在 CDN 环境中,恶意软件的传播主要通过恶意内容替换、缓存劫持等方式进行。在 CDN 中检测恶意软件传播显得尤为重要。

3. CDN 的安全威胁

CDN 的安全威胁包括:

  • 数据泄露:由于 CDN 会缓存大量用户数据,如果安全措施不当,可能导致敏感数据的泄露。
  • 恶意内容传播:攻击者可以借助 CDN 的分布式架构,将恶意软件迅速传播到全球各地的用户。
  • 分布式拒绝服务攻击(DDoS):攻击者可能针对 CDN 节点发起 DDoS 攻击,导致服务不可用。
  • 缓存投毒:攻击者通过向 CDN 节点提供伪造内容,劫持用户访问,传播恶意软件或虚假信息。

4. 恶意软件传播检测机制

要有效监测 CDN 中的恶意软件传播,需采用多层次的检测机制。这些机制可以包括:

4.1. 流量分析

流量分析通过监测进出 CDN 节点的数据包,识别异常流量模式。对于恶意软件传播来说,一些典型的流量异常包括:

  • 访问异常增加:当某一特定内容或 URL 的访问量在短时间内异常增加时,可能是恶意软件传播的迹象。
  • 非法请求:通过分析请求的 IP 地址和 User-Agent 信息,识别可能的恶意源。例如来自某些国家或地区的流量可疑时应引起警觉。

4.2. 内容完整性校验

在 CDN 中部署内容完整性校验机制,当有新的内容被上传时,可以对文件进行哈希计算并记录。当用户访问时,再进行比对,确保文件未被篡改。

4.3. 恶意软件库比对

集成第三方的恶意软件库,定期对缓存的内容进行比对,以识别潜在的恶意软件。这些库包含已知的恶意文件和代码样本,可以帮助及时发现并移除恶意内容。

4.4. 机器学习与智能分析

通过机器学习算法,建立用户行为模式模型,无论是在数据访问中还是在请求模式中,发现与已知正常模式的偏差,从而识别潜在的恶意行为。这种智能分析能够有效减少误报,提高检测精度。

5. 恶意软件响应机制

当检测到有恶意软件传播的迹象时,CDN 应立即采取响应措施。这些措施包括:

5.1. 迅速封锁恶意内容

对已识别的恶意内容进行即时封锁,避免其继续传播。可以通过更新 CDN 设置,禁止访问相应的 URL 或文件。

5.2. 通知用户

一旦确认恶意软件传播,应及时通知受影响的用户,以采取消除风险的措施,并提供相应的支持。

5.3. 调查源头

追溯恶意软件的源头,确定攻击路径,并进行进一步的安全审计,了解是否存在其它漏洞。

5.4. 定期安全审计

定期对 CDN 进行安全审计,不仅能检测潜在的安全威胁,还能提升整体的安全防护能力。

6. CDN 安全最佳实践

在预防恶意软件传播方面,企业和组织应遵循以下最佳实践:

6.1. 定期安全更新

确保所有系统、软件和库都保持最新,及时应用安全补丁,以降低被攻击的风险。

6.2. 强化用户身份验证

采用多因素认证,加强对访问控制的管理,规避未授权访问。

6.3. 监控与日志记录

实施实时的日志监控策略,记录访问日志与事件日志,以便于事后分析和调查。

6.4. 合规性和标准

遵循相关的安全标准和政策,例如 ISO/IEC 27001、GDPR 等,保障用户数据安全和隐私。

结论

CDN 在提高网络响应速度和用户体验方面不可或缺,同时也带来了恶意软件传播的安全隐患。通过有效的检测与响应机制,结合流量分析、内容完整性校验、恶意软件库比对和智能分析等多种策略,能够提高 CDN 的安全防护能力。随着技术的发展,企业还需不断完善自身的安全策略,防止恶意软件的蔓延,确保用户的数据安全和网络环境的健康。

-- End --

相关推荐